Using the Oven
Normal Operation
Once the FUNCTION and TEMPERATURE are set, and PREHEAT
completes, oven will beep indicating set temperature has been
reached and normal operation begins.
1. The display shows set temperature.
2. Oven temperature can be adjusted at any time by pressing
“OVEN TEMPERATURE” button, then rotating “SELECTOR”. Push
in “SELECTOR” to accept or auto-accept after 5 seconds. If user
wants to return to previous setting, press “CLEAR” key (as long as
the SELECTOR has not been pushed in).
3. If oven is no longer at correct temperature due to opening oven
door, control will revert to PREHEAT.
Timed Cook
During a TIMED COOK operation,
the oven operates in conjunction
with a count down timer.
1. Press ”COOK TIME” button.
(0:00
will display in clock display and
COOK TIME will illuminate under
display. HR will display above 0: and
MIN will display above :00.)
2. Toggle SELECTOR right to increase
or left to decrease to set desired time.
Time will scroll in 1 minute increments
per individual toggle. If SELECTOR is held in either right or left
position, time will increase or decrease in 10 minute increments until
desired time is reached.
3. Push in SELECTOR to accept time or after 5 seconds, time will
auto-accept.
4. Set OVEN FUNCTION and OVEN TEMPERATURE as detailed in
Set Oven Function and Temperature
on page 23.
(Timer will activate and count down once OVEN FUNCTION and
OVEN TEMPERATURE have been activated. There will be an audible
beep at 1 minute and 3 long beeps when time expires (0:00). Pressing
”CLEAR” button will deactivate timer at any time.)
Note: Cook timer does not count down during PREHEAT mode.

Using the Oven
Cook Time and Stop Time
(Delay Cook)
With the Viking oven, you can choose
what times you need to start and stop
cooking your food. The COOK TIME
and STOP TIME functions allow you to
program your preferences.
Here’s how it works:
It is 2:00 PM and you would like to have your dinner ready at 6:00 PM.
By programming your oven with a two-hour COOK TIME and 6:00 PM
STOP TIME, your oven will delay cooking until 3:35 PM. It calculates
START TIME by substracting COOK TIME from STOP TIME. At 3:35,
the oven will begin preheating. At 4:00 PM, the oven will begin its
two-hour cook time.
